- Document NIHSS
- If not a stroke alert, then statement in ED note: ‘Thrombolytics considered, not given due to ________________’
- Mild non-disabling stroke symptoms
- NIH of 0
- Thrombin or factor Xa inhibitors (novel oral anticoagulants) within 48 hours
- See PDF above for complete list
- Must document statement of thrombolytic consideration.
- ‘Thrombolytics considered’ does not count.
- ‘Patient symptoms are completely resolved’ is like stating ‘Rapid Improvement’, and neither of those statements are acceptable contraindications.
‘Non-disabling’ is the phrase that must be used.
- DO NOT USE THE PHRASES “Rapid improvement”, “Low NIHSS”, or “Symptoms resolved” unless linked to an accepted contraindication.
